TitlePrinted letter forms
Date19th century
DescriptionA bound volume, into which are pasted newspaper outtings of letters.
This index gives the letters as
1) Civil refusal to receive a deputation.
1) Resignation of a French Minister
1) A bishop on an ungrounded charge.
1)Official answer to resolution, sent promising nothing.
2) Official refusal to be present at a ceremony.
2) Explains away having called London government “Sandalous” – characterising the principle, no reflexion on the individual.
3) A French minister censures a bishop
3) Gladstone recommends asking a traducer for his authority rather than referring to the person traduced.
3) Gladstone leaves cheers for the Mahdi “to the condemnation of public opinion. Bille offers his constituents his resignation in view of a change (divorce suit).
4. Gladstone clever quasi contradiction of his prematurely divulged home raile conversion
